Credit Act 1984 - SECT 17
Recognized States
17. Recognized States
The Governor in Council-
(a) if he is satisfied that in another State or a Territory the law for
the regulation of the provision of credit is such as to enable
reciprocal arrangements to be made with this State in relation to the
provision of credit, may, by Order published in the Government
Gazette, declare that other State or that Territory to be a recognized
State; and
(b) may, by Order so published, vary or revoke a declaration under
paragraph (a).
